Game Recap: Women's Basketball |

CBU Drops a Tough One

 

Memphis, TN- In a resilient performance at Canale Arena, Christian Brothers University (CBU) showcased a high-powered offense and elite ball movement, finishing with 18 assists on 21 made field goals. The Lady Bucs' efficiency was on full display in the paint, where they outscored Montevallo 30–10. This interior dominance was fueled by a balanced scoring effort and a selfless offensive strategy that kept the game within a single point heading into the final period.

The Lady Bucs' defensive tenacity forced a second-quarter collapse for Montevallo, holding the Falcons to just four points and 12.5% shooting from the field. During this stretch, CBU's bench provided a significant spark, contributing 10 points to help the team secure a 30–26 halftime lead. Emily Sawyer anchored the defense with three blocks while maintaining a near-perfect offensive performance, shooting 5-of-6 from the floor to finish with 12 points and five rebounds.

Individual brilliance defined the CBU effort, as Mya Bourget led the team with 14 points and three assists while shooting 50% from the field. Point guard Alice Conrad orchestrated the floor masterfully, dishing out a game-high seven assists and adding 12 points of her own. Additionally, Hanne Alvarez Verdaguer contributed an efficient nine points on 4-of-6 shooting, highlighting a roster that remained competitive and dangerous throughout the conference matchup.
